Transaction 723a529c78acffef5f99aadc4d5aad0435e5acb073f7bfc80ecf823350c3de0d

4 Input
2 Outputs
  • 723a529c78acffef5f99aadc4d5aad0435e5acb073f7bfc80ecf823350c3de0d:0
  • value  24639006
    address  34iki2xwxtTSRKzfFDxcxCi77zP5MM1Zds
  • 723a529c78acffef5f99aadc4d5aad0435e5acb073f7bfc80ecf823350c3de0d:1
  • value  865889
    address  16Ra9AmZS2f76iWgHus4wxS3LodM5Bmb3a